svtools/source/control/roadmap.cxx | 7 +++++++ 1 file changed, 7 insertions(+)
New commits: commit d174c1abc872e2f63b529455c19a92c1063b24a6 Author: Miklos Vajna <vmik...@collabora.co.uk> Date: Fri May 8 13:20:24 2015 +0200 tdf#91157 svtools: fix missing dispose in RoadmapItem causing MM crash Change-Id: I42a67ac2712dcf124e4fea3c9bbf705f211fe008 diff --git a/svtools/source/control/roadmap.cxx b/svtools/source/control/roadmap.cxx index 7376c1b..52ac89a 100644 --- a/svtools/source/control/roadmap.cxx +++ b/svtools/source/control/roadmap.cxx @@ -57,6 +57,7 @@ namespace svt public: RoadmapItem( ORoadmap& _rParent, const Size& _rItemPlayground ); + ~RoadmapItem(); void SetID( sal_Int16 _ID ); sal_Int16 GetID() const; @@ -686,6 +687,12 @@ namespace svt mpDescription->Show(); } + RoadmapItem::~RoadmapItem() + { + mpID.disposeAndClear(); + mpDescription.disposeAndClear(); + } + bool RoadmapItem::Contains( const vcl::Window* _pWindow ) const { _______________________________________________ Libreoffice-commits mailing list libreoffice-comm...@lists.freedesktop.org http://lists.freedesktop.org/mailman/listinfo/libreoffice-commits